  A Field Supervisor is responsible for performing supervisory duties inhis service region, leading a team responsible for performing start-upcommissioning, integration, emergency service and troubleshooting ofVertiv electrical switchgear 15KVAC, including PDU, ATS, PDC, circuitbreakers, protective relays, plc, meters and other automated devices aswell as mechanical repairs and modifications. The supervisor is requiredto establish, promote, and maintain excellent rapport with allcustomers, co-workers, sales representatives, and others as appropriate.The supervisor will provide technical expertise, safety leadership andaccountability for all installed projects, technical support, and T&Mwork.

  QUALIFICATIONS

  Possess a working knowledge of Electrical Power Distribution,Generators, Medium Voltage Switchgear, Automatic Transfer Switches, etal.

  Solid foundation of electrical power theory and application includingthorough understanding of applicable safety procedures

  Strong knowledge of the National Electrical Code and various industrystandards, such as OSHA and NFPA.

  Provide on-site customer consultation, must be able to presentthemselves as an expert in the field

  Expert anal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ills (verbal andwritten) required.

  Able to manage customer expectations during stressful situations

  A high degree of communication, supervisory, organizational andmanagement skills are required

  Valid driver\'s license is required

  Must be able to read and interpret electrical line diagrams andblueprints

  Ability to summarize and report all work related tasks performed
